{{Short description|Memoir by Jeremiah Denton}} {{Infobox book | image = When Hell Was in Session.jpg | author = [[Jeremiah Denton]] | isbn = 9780883491126 | pub_date = 1975 | publisher = [[Reader's Digest]] | caption = First edition cover | language = English | country = United States | genre = Autobiography }} {{italic title}} '''''When Hell Was in Session''''' is a 1975 [[memoir]] by U.S. Navy Rear Admiral [[Jeremiah Denton]], recounting his experiences as an American [[prisoner of war]] (POW) during the [[Vietnam War]].<ref>{{Cite book |last1=Denton (Jr.) |first1=Jeremiah Andrew |url=https://books.google.com/books?id=eljdAAAAIAAJ |title=When Hell was in Session |last2=Brandt |first2=Ed |date=1976 |publisher=Reader's Digest Press |isbn=978-0-88349-112-6}}</ref>
